What You’ll Need
- Peanut Butter: Creamy peanut butter (or any nut/seed butter) acts as the “melty glue.”
- Honey: A natural sweetener that pairs perfectly with the nut butter to hold it all together.
- O’s Cereal: Your favorite brand (or a mix of whatever is left in the pantry!).
- Hemp Seeds: Packed with plant-based protein and healthy fats.
- Chia Seeds: For an extra fiber and protein boost.
How to Make It
- The Melt: Place your peanut butter and honey in a saucepan over low heat. Stir for about one minute until “velvety smooth” and combined.
- The Mix: In a large bowl, toss together the cereal, hemp seeds, and chia seeds.
- The Coat: Pour the warm peanut butter mixture over the cereal and stir “thoroughly, but gently” until every O is evenly coated.
- The Press: Pour the mixture into a greased and parchment-lined 8×8 inch baking dish.Pro Tip: Use a spatula to press down firmly until the top is smooth and flat—this ensures the bars hold together!
- The Chill: Place the pan in the refrigerator or freezer for about 15 minutes. Don’t rush this! Letting them cool completely is the “secret” to a clean cut.
- The Slice: Once set, lift the parchment out and cut into bars or “bite-sized” squares.

Tips for Success
- Nut-Free Schools: Simply swap the peanut butter for sunflower seed butter to make these a “massively exciting” and safe school snack.
- Storage Logic: Store these in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week. They stay “vibrant and fresh” and maintain their crunch best when kept cold.
- The “Stick” Factor: If the mixture is too sticky on your hands, lightly wet your fingers with water before pressing it into the pan.

A fast, no-bake snack designed for convenience, texture, and sustained energy. These bars combine nut butter, seeds, and cereal into a compact, protein-rich grab-and-go option that works equally well for breakfast, lunchboxes, or post-workout snacking.
Ingredients
- 3/4 cup peanut butter
- 1/2 cup honey
- 3 1/2 cups O’s cereal
- 3 tablespoons hemp seeds
- 2 tablespoons chia seeds
Instructions
1. Melt the Binder
- In a saucepan over low heat, combine:
- peanut butter
- Honey
- Stir for about 1 minute, until smooth and combined
Microwave option:
Heat in 30-second intervals, stirring between each interval
2. Mix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ine:
- O’s cereal
- hemp seeds
- chia seeds
3. Combine
- Pour warm peanut butter mixture over cereal mixture
- Stir thoroughly until evenly coated
4. Press into Pan
- Line an 8×8-inch pan with parchment paper
- Transfer mixture into pan
- Press firmly with a spatula until smooth and compact
5. Chill
- Refrigerate or freeze for about 15 minutes until firm
6. Slice & Serve
- Cut into bars or squares
- Serve immediately or store chilled
Notes
- Press firmly: Prevents bars from crumbling
- Use parchment paper: Makes removal easier
- Cool fully before slicing: Improves structural stability
